The syntax for \revert-ing certain properties appears to have changed after 
LilyPond 2.18, which makes the “Altering the length of beamed stems” example in 
the documentation slightly incorrect. At

http://lilypond.org/doc/v2.18/Documentation/snippets/pitches#pitches-altering-the-length-of-beamed-stems
 
<http://lilypond.org/doc/v2.18/Documentation/snippets/pitches#pitches-altering-the-length-of-beamed-stems>

note that the last six notes have default length. At

http://lilypond.org/doc/v2.22/Documentation/snippets/pitches#pitches-altering-the-length-of-beamed-stems
 
<http://lilypond.org/doc/v2.22/Documentation/snippets/pitches#pitches-altering-the-length-of-beamed-stems>

the stems of the last six notes are still 8.5 staff spaces long. This can be 
fixed by changing the third-to-last line of the example code to

\revert Stem.details.beamed-lengths

For the sake of completeness, here’s an example that illustrates the issue:

```
\version "2.22.0"
{
  \override Stem.details.beamed-lengths = #'(10)
  c'8 8 8 8
  \revert Stem.details
  8 8 8 8 % These stems are still too long.
  \revert Stem.details.beamed-lengths
  8 8 8 8
}
```
